mirror of
https://github.com/microsoft/vcpkg.git
synced 2024-12-11 20:41:38 +08:00
2aa0d83ee7
* [gmp] use native buildsystem on windows * fix stuff from merge * fix version * version stuff * trying patching some symbols for dynamic builds * fix nettle build * fix more dependent ports using gmpd * fix uwp builds by copying tools * missing host dep * fix mpfr * version-string nettle * port-version mpfr * version stuff * remove patch from portfile * version stuff Co-authored-by: Alexander Neumann <you@example.com>
45 lines
2.1 KiB
Diff
45 lines
2.1 KiB
Diff
diff --git a/SMP/libnettle.vcxproj b/SMP/libnettle.vcxproj
|
|
index 51fa24113..5d418b53e 100644
|
|
--- a/SMP/libnettle.vcxproj
|
|
+++ b/SMP/libnettle.vcxproj
|
|
@@ -245,7 +245,7 @@ del /f /q $(OutDir)\licenses\nettle.txt
|
|
</ClCompile>
|
|
<Link>
|
|
<ModuleDefinitionFile>libnettle.def</ModuleDefinitionFile>
|
|
- <AdditionalDependencies>gmpd.lib;%(AdditionalDependencies)</AdditionalDependencies>
|
|
+ <AdditionalDependencies>gmp.lib;%(AdditionalDependencies)</AdditionalDependencies>
|
|
</Link>
|
|
<PostBuildEvent>
|
|
<Command>mkdir "$(OutDir)"\include
|
|
@@ -359,7 +359,7 @@ del /f /q $(OutDir)\licenses\nettle.txt
|
|
</ClCompile>
|
|
<Link>
|
|
<ModuleDefinitionFile>libnettle.def</ModuleDefinitionFile>
|
|
- <AdditionalDependencies>gmpd.lib;%(AdditionalDependencies)</AdditionalDependencies>
|
|
+ <AdditionalDependencies>gmp.lib;%(AdditionalDependencies)</AdditionalDependencies>
|
|
</Link>
|
|
<PostBuildEvent>
|
|
<Command>mkdir "$(OutDir)"\include
|
|
diff --git a/SMP/libhogweed.vcxproj b/SMP/libhogweed.vcxproj
|
|
index 8f2f433bc..dae3458d8 100644
|
|
--- a/SMP/libhogweed.vcxproj
|
|
+++ b/SMP/libhogweed.vcxproj
|
|
@@ -247,7 +247,7 @@ del /f /q $(OutDir)\licenses\nettle.txt
|
|
</ClCompile>
|
|
<Link>
|
|
<ModuleDefinitionFile>libhogweed.def</ModuleDefinitionFile>
|
|
- <AdditionalDependencies>nettled.lib;gmpd.lib;%(AdditionalDependencies)</AdditionalDependencies>
|
|
+ <AdditionalDependencies>nettled.lib;gmp.lib;%(AdditionalDependencies)</AdditionalDependencies>
|
|
<AdditionalOptions>/IGNORE:4006,4221,4078 %(AdditionalOptions)</AdditionalOptions>
|
|
</Link>
|
|
<PostBuildEvent>
|
|
@@ -362,7 +362,7 @@ del /f /q $(OutDir)\licenses\nettle.txt
|
|
</ClCompile>
|
|
<Link>
|
|
<ModuleDefinitionFile>libhogweed.def</ModuleDefinitionFile>
|
|
- <AdditionalDependencies>nettled.lib;gmpd.lib;%(AdditionalDependencies)</AdditionalDependencies>
|
|
+ <AdditionalDependencies>nettled.lib;gmp.lib;%(AdditionalDependencies)</AdditionalDependencies>
|
|
<AdditionalOptions>/IGNORE:4006,4221,4078 %(AdditionalOptions)</AdditionalOptions>
|
|
</Link>
|
|
<PostBuildEvent>
|